Apple introduced the App Library in iOS 14, providing an organized space to quickly locate and restore deleted apps. To check if your Mail App is hiding in the App Library, follow these steps:
If you find the Mail App in the App Library, simply press and hold the app icon, then choose "Add to Home Screen." This action will restore it to its original position, and you can get back to managing your emails right away.
If you can't find the Mail App in the App Library, don’t worry! You can try searching for it in the App Store by following these steps:
If the Mail App appears in the search results, simply tap the cloud icon or the "Get" button to download and reinstall the app on your device. This is a straightforward solution that can quickly get you back on track.
